同步服務器時間:ntp的重要性與應用
文章概括:
本文以同步服務器時間:ntp的重要性與應用為主題,旨在探討網絡時間協議(Network Time Protocol,簡稱NTP)在服務器時間同步方面的重要性和廣泛應用。首先,文章將從四個方面展開討論:NTP的原理和工作機制、保證精確同步的關鍵技術、NTP在各行各業中的應用示例、以及優化NTP性能的常用方法。最后,文章將對全文內容進行總結歸納。
正文:
1、NTP的原理和工作機制
NTP是一種用于同步計算機系統時間的協議,它基于分布式體系結構,通過在網絡中的時間服務器與客戶端之間進行時間信息的交換來實現時間同步。NTP的原理和工作機制主要包括網絡時鐘參考源、時間分層等方面的內容。在NTP體系中,時間服務器起著非常關鍵的作用,它通過連接外部的時間源(如原子鐘)或其他可靠的時鐘設備來提供準確的時間參考信號。時間服務器會根據接收到的時間參考信號,計算本地時間與時間參考信號的差異,并將這個差異信息傳遞給其他連接到網絡中的客戶端。
而在時間同步的過程中,NTP還引入了時間分層的概念,通過將時間服務器分成不同的層級,來確保時間的準確同步和傳輸的可靠性。每個層級的時間服務器都會從更高層級的時間服務器獲取時間參考信號,并向更低層級的時間服務器提供時間參考信號。
2、保證精確同步的關鍵技術
要保證NTP在服務器時間同步方面的精確性,關鍵技術是至關重要的。本節將介紹幾個關鍵技術:時鐘源的選擇、網絡延遲的補償、協議安全性和可靠性等。首先,時鐘源的選擇是保證精確同步的基礎。常見的時鐘源包括GPS定位系統、原子鐘和國家授時中心等。正確選擇合適的時鐘源可以提供高精度的時間參考信號,從而實現精確的時間同步。
其次,網絡延遲的補償也是確保精確同步的關鍵之一。由于網絡傳輸存在一定的延遲,NTP需要通過補償網絡延遲來實現精確的時間同步。常用的網絡延遲補償技術包括RTT補償和時鐘濾波等。
此外,協議的安全性和可靠性也是保證精確同步的重要因素。NTP協議具有一定的魯棒性,能夠應對網絡中存在的各種異常情況和攻擊。同時,采用身份認證、安全哈希算法等技術可以提升NTP協議的安全性。
3、NTP在各行各業中的應用示例
NTP作為一種時間同步協議,在各行各業中都有廣泛的應用。本節將從金融行業、電信行業和物流行業三個方面探討NTP的應用示例。首先,金融行業對時間的精確同步要求非常高。在金融交易中,精確的時間戳是業務流程的重要組成部分。NTP可以確保金融交易的時間戳一致性和精確性,提升交易的安全性和可信度。
其次,電信行業也是NTP的重要應用領域之一。電信網絡中的各種設備需要保持一致的時間,以確保網絡的正常運行和故障排查。NTP可以提供精確的時間同步服務,從而提升電信網絡的穩定性和可靠性。
另外,物流行業中的倉儲管理和物流配送也需要時間的同步。通過使用NTP,物流企業可以將不同地點的倉庫和配送中心的時間同步,提高倉儲管理效率和配送準確性。
4、優化NTP性能的常用方法
針對NTP性能的優化,本節將介紹幾種常用的方法:選擇可靠的時間服務器、合理配置NTP參數、使用時間源的冗余等。首先,選擇可靠的時間服務器是提升NTP性能的關鍵。可靠的時間服務器具有高性能的時鐘源和強大的計算能力,能夠提供準確的時間參考信號。
其次,合理配置NTP參數也可以提高NTP性能的效果。通過調整NTP服務器的超時時間、間隔和優選規則等參數,可以適應不同網絡環境和需求,提升時間同步的效率和精度。
另外,使用時間源的冗余是防止單點故障和提高NTP可用性的重要手段。通過在網絡中部署多個時間服務器和時鐘源,可以提高NTP的容錯性和可靠性,確保時間同步的持續性。
總結:
通過以上四個方面的論述,可以看出NTP在服務器時間同步方面的重要性和廣泛應用。NTP的原理和工作機制、保證精確同步的關鍵技術、NTP在各行各業中的應用示例以及優化NTP性能的常用方法都為構建穩定、可靠的時間同步系統提供了重要的參考和指導。未來,NTP在時間同步領域的應用前景將更加廣闊。